Transaction 3afa51abfa97d9fb7d2c03388cba2fe8481c012ea1aa74ee8d056654310fcb24
1 Input
1 Output
-
3afa51abfa97d9fb7d2c03388cba2fe8481c012ea1aa74ee8d056654310fcb24:0
- value
- 164150418
- script pubkey
- OP_0 OP_PUSHBYTES_20 6d590173860776b73013ba625a8fe99270a6b167
- address
- bc1qd4vszuuxqamtwvqnhf394rlfjfc2dvt8jnmsfc